Eshetu Desalegn Alemneh; Dereje Andargie Kidanmariam; Solomon Melesse Mengistie; Belete Bedemo Beyene – Journal of Technology and Science Education, 2024
The study aimed to investigate the effect of computer simulation and animation-integrated instruction on preservice science teacher trainees' conceptual understanding and retention of acid-base chemistry and stoichiometry. A quantitative approach with a pretest-posttest-delayed test quasi-experimental design was used. In the study area, there were…
Descriptors: Computer Simulation, Animation, Preservice Teachers, Preservice Teacher Education
